About Ihle Fabrications

Ihle Fabrications is a family-owned manufacturing company based in Polk City, Iowa, that specializes in producing wear-resistant parts for agricultural equipment, especially combines used in grain harvesting. Started by two farmers wanting to find solutions for their combine in 2002 and now Celebrating 5 Years with a full manufacturing operation. Responsibilities

ERP Ownership & System Leadership

  • Serve as the primary internal owner of NetSuite, including system functionality, reporting, and data structures
  • Lead ERP-related initiatives, enhancements, and improvements from concept through execution
  • Maintain ERP configuration, master data integrity, and system documentation
  • Support ERP upgrades, integrations, and coordination with external ERP service providers

Product Costing, BOMs & Routings

  • Enter and maintain new product costing in the ERP system
  • Create, review, and maintain bills of materials (BOMs) and routings to ensure accurate product structure and cost flow
  • Review and validate cost setup for existing products, ensuring alignment with current materials, labor, and processes
  • Partner with engineering and operations to ensure BOM and routing accuracy prior to product release

Costing, Pricing & Financial Analysis

  • Own and maintain standard costs for materials, labor, and overhead
  • Develop and manage product costing models, margin analysis, and pricing support
  • Analyze labor and overhead absorption and identify cost improvement opportunities
  • Perform detailed variance analysis (material, labor, overhead, and price)
  • Support budgeting, forecasting, and strategic decision-making through cost and profitability analysis

Data, Reporting & SQL Analysis

  • Build, maintain, and optimize ERP reports, queries, and dashboards
  • Use SQL to query, validate, and analyze ERP and operational data
  • Ensure data accuracy, consistency, and usability across systems
  • Provide actionable insights to leadership through clear, data-driven reporting

Cross-Functional & Vendor Collaboration

  • Partner with operations, engineering, supply chain, and finance to ensure accurate costing and reporting
  • Act as the primary interface between business teams and external IT and ERP service providers
  • Translate business requirements into system and reporting solutions

IT Support & Process Improvement

  • Provide light internal IT generalist support (user support, basic troubleshooting, coordination with vendors)
  • Identify and implement process improvements related to ERP usage, costing, and data flow
  • Establish and document best practices for ERP, product costing, and reporting processes
